Commercial Tree Trimming in Denver County, CO

Commercial tree trimming services involve the careful pruning and shaping of trees on residential properties to promote healthy growth and maintain a tidy appearance. This service typically covers projects such as removing dead or hazardous branches, thinning dense foliage, shaping trees for aesthetic purposes, and reducing the size of overgrown limbs that may interfere with structures or power lines. Property owners often seek this service to enhance curb appeal, prevent potential damage from falling branches, and ensure the safety of people and property around their homes.

Before requesting commercial tree trimming, property owners should consider the specific needs of their trees, including any existing health concerns or safety risks. It’s important to understand the scope of work, such as whether the project involves selective pruning or more extensive crown reductions, and to clarify any restrictions or preferences regarding the appearance of the trees afterward. Proper communication about the desired outcome can help ensure the trimming aligns with the property's overall landscape goals.

Common Commercial Tree Trimming Jobs

Tree pruning - shaping and trimming to maintain healthy growth and appearance.

Overgrown tree trimming - reducing excessive branches to improve safety and access.

Storm damage cleanup - removing broken or fallen branches after severe weather events.

Deadwood removal - eliminating dead or diseased branches to prevent decay and pests.

Crown thinning - selectively trimming to increase light penetration and airflow.

Emergency tree trimming - addressing urgent safety concerns caused by hazardous branches.

Commercial Tree Trimming Questions

What are commercial tree trimming services? Commercial tree trimming involves pruning and shaping trees on business or property grounds to promote health, safety, and aesthetic appeal.

Why is tree trimming important for commercial properties? Proper trimming reduces hazards, encourages healthy growth, and improves the overall appearance of the property.

What types of trees can be trimmed in commercial settings? A variety of trees, including ornamental, shade, and landscape trees, can be maintained through trimming to suit the property's needs.

How often should commercial trees be maintained? The frequency depends on the tree species and growth rate, but regular inspections help determine appropriate trimming schedules.
